Description

Magnolia Wood Lodge II & III is an assisted living community located in the charming city of Troy, Alabama. Our community offers a comfortable and home-like environment where seniors can receive the care they need while enjoying a fulfilling and active lifestyle.

At Magnolia Wood Lodge II & III, we prioritize the well-being of our residents by providing a range of amenities and services. Our devotion to holistic care is evident through our partnership with off-site devotional services, allowing seniors to nourish their spiritual needs. Additionally, our indoor common areas provide a welcoming space for socializing with fellow residents or spending quality time with visiting family and friends.

We understand the importance of specialized care, which is why we offer diabetic care services for those who require assistance managing their condition. Our dedicated staff members are trained to provide personalized support and ensure that each resident's unique needs are met effectively.

To further enrich the lives of our residents, we organize various devotional activities offsite. These outings allow seniors to connect with their faith community and engage in meaningful experiences outside of our community.

  • aid and attendance vaAn Extensive Exploration of the VA Aid and Attendance Benefit

    The VA Aid and Attendance benefit provides financial support to veterans needing assistance with daily living due to medical conditions or disabilities, augmenting standard VA pensions for services like in-home care. Eligibility is based on service duration, wartime status, income, and medical needs, with a detailed application process required to access funds for caregiving and home modifications.
